Azri, good on you for keeping up this thread. Should we start another thread:

"Equipment Manufacturers in Disguise". I believe consumers deserve to know where their equipments come from. Can't hide everything under the bed coz someone someday is gonna wake up and realise that their branded amp/speakers wasn't even made in "that desired country" at all.

For example, those companies were probably owned by some smart guy from Kuala Selangor who had registered a company and website "in a desired country" and also had their product reviews done there.

I just happen to know too many people who would pay the extra $$$ just because those gears are "so called mat salleh" made.

This might "hurt" dealers and such equipment owners alike, but how about the new gullible consumer who is about to fork out the extra $$$ on that "mat salleh made" gear? Hey, RM150 is a lot of $$$ for a pair Crocs brought back from the USA (i didn't say USA made)
